Several Injured in Interstate 5 Collision
One person died as the result of a four-vehicle collision on Wednesday in Woodland.
The crash occurred on December 22nd within the southbound lanes of the Interstate 5 Freeway.
Per CHP, four vehicles were involved in the crash, however, it is unclear at this time what caused it.
Sadly, one person died as a result. Their name is being withheld pending notification of kin.
There were also several others injured upon impact.
Additionally, authorities shut down the southbound lanes for a period of time following the accident.
The crash remains under investigation.
Multi-vehicle collisions are typically more common in busy intersections or highways. Speeding, weather, distractions, and drowsy or intoxicated driving are main reasons negligent drivers cause these types of wrecks.
When it comes to filing a claim with this type of collision, it gets difficult. This is because multiple vehicles are involved so determining liability can take much longer. Multi-vehicle collision claims are more complex due to numerous victims, multiple negligent drivers, cross-claims and insufficient insurance.
